How To Soften Limes For Juicing . Here are two quick tips to getting the most juice out of your lemons and limes: Using these three simple steps you’ll get so much more juice out of your limes and have plenty of flavor to enhance your next bowl of deconstructed guacamole, roasted tomatillo. Soft limes are easier to juice,. By softening limes, you can achieve a higher juice yield and capture the full flavor profile of the fruit. Rolling the lime on a hard surface and cutting it in half crosswise before juicing will help extract more juice. Microwave before slicing the lemon or lime, microwave the fruit on high for 20 to 30 seconds or until warm. Here's how to get more out of your citrus. To start, choose ripe limes with bright green skin that are slightly soft to the touch.
